Jaguar TCS Racing is at the forefront of electric motorsport innovation, competing in the electrifying Formula E Championship. As part of the legendary Jaguar brand, our team is dedicated to pioneering advancements in electric vehicle technology, sustainability, and performance. With a rich heritage in racing and a commitment to pushing the boundaries of electric mobility, Jaguar TCS Racing combines passion, expertise, and cutting-edge technology to compete at the highest levels of motorsport.

An opportunity has arisen for a Research & Development Test Engineer to join the Jaguar TCS Racing department in a rapidly expanding and exciting work environment.

About The Role

The Research & Development (R&D) Test Engineer plays a critical role within our Formula E motorsport team, responsible for forming, executing, and analysing testing programs to drive innovation and performance improvements. This position involves working closely with design, powertrain, and electrical teams to develop and validate new technologies, ensuring the team remains competitive in the evolving world of electric motorsport.

What you will do

  • Develop and execute structured test plans for powertrain, chassis, and other critical components.
  • Maintain our Real-Time Platforms and implement new features required to fulfil the test program
  • Utilize data acquisition systems and software to collect and interpret test results.
  • Identify performance trends, inefficiencies, and areas for development.
  • Present test results and recommendations to relevant parties
  • Maintain documentation regarding test procedures & processes to enable the department to run safely & efficiently

About You

  • Bachelor's or Master’s degree in Mechanical, Electrical, Motorsport, or Automotive Engineering (or equivalent experience).
  • Proven experience in R&D, controls engineering, or test engineering, preferably in motorsport or high-performance automotive applications.
  • Strong understanding of electric powertrains or willingness to learn
  • Experience with data acquisition tools such as MATLAB, Simulink, Vector, AVL, or equivalent.
  • Experience with Real-Time Platforms such as dSpace, Speedgoat or equivalent
  • Proficiency in programming languages (e.g., Python, C++) for data analysis and automation is an advantage.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and a methodical approach to test development.
  • Ability to work comfortably in a fast-paced, high-performance environment.
  • Strong communication skills and ability to work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team.
  • Flexible attitude to working hours.
  • To follow and actively enforce the company’s health and Safety and HV policies.
